Bored pile drilling offers a practical way to deal with these variations while keeping the structure solid. This method involves drilling deep, cylindrical holes to install reinforced concrete piles that bear heavy weights without shifting. It helps avoid delays and costly redesigns by adapting to different ground types effectively.

This approach works well in unstable soils or areas where groundwater is high because the excavation doesn’t disturb the surrounding earth. A common challenge is borehole collapse, especially in loose or waterlogged soils. Using proper casing and constant monitoring during drilling helps prevent this, ensuring the hole stays intact until the pile is set.
Keeping piles aligned and at the right depth is another hurdle. Mistakes here can cause structural weaknesses later on. Using GPS-guided rigs improves accuracy and speeds up the work. Also, clear communication between the drill operator and site supervisor is critical when drilling through layers of soil and rock. Regular checks against design specs prevent misaligned or improperly placed piles, which can save time and money.
Water management is often overlooked but vital. In areas with high groundwater, failing to control water levels can complicate drilling and weaken the finished piles. Dewatering pumps and drainage systems are commonly used before and during drilling to keep the site dry. Understanding the local water table fluctuations helps plan how much pumping is needed and when to operate it for best results.
Choosing suitable drilling equipment based on soil conditions is another factor that affects project success. Auger drills perform well in soft soils but can struggle against rock or hard layers, where specialized rock-drilling machines are necessary. Equipment must be well-maintained to avoid breakdowns that cause delays or accidents. Operators usually inspect machinery daily and keep logs to catch potential problems early.
From experience, one small but effective practice is documenting borehole conditions continuously during drilling. This includes recording soil types encountered, water ingress, and any casing issues. Keeping detailed records helps troubleshoot problems promptly and informs decisions for subsequent piles on site.
